引言
随着物联网和嵌入式系统的快速发展,硬件编程成为了许多技术爱好者和企业工程师追求的技能。然而,对于初学者来说,硬件编程似乎是一个复杂且难以入门的领域。本文将为您介绍一站式在线教程与课程指南,帮助您轻松入门硬件编程。
一、在线教程平台介绍
1.1 Arduino教程网
Arduino教程网提供了丰富的Arduino入门教程,包括基础电路、编程语言、常见模块应用等。该网站教程内容丰富,图文并茂,适合初学者逐步学习。
1.2 Raspberry Pi教程网
Raspberry Pi教程网提供了Raspberry Pi入门教程,涵盖了硬件组装、操作系统安装、编程语言学习等。教程内容详实,适合有一定基础的初学者。
1.3 Keil教程网
Keil教程网专注于Keil软件的开发,提供了Keil安装、配置、编程等教程。该网站教程内容深入浅出,适合有一定编程基础的读者。
二、在线课程推荐
2.1 Coursera
Coursera平台上有许多与硬件编程相关的课程,如《嵌入式系统设计》、《硬件编程基础》等。这些课程由知名大学教授或行业专家授课,课程质量有保障。
2.2 Udemy
Udemy平台上提供了众多硬件编程课程,包括Arduino、Raspberry Pi、树莓派等。这些课程通常以项目为导向,让学员在实践中学习。
2.3 edX
edX平台上有一些与硬件编程相关的课程,如《嵌入式系统设计》、《数字电路与硬件描述语言》等。这些课程通常由国内外知名大学提供,课程质量较高。
三、学习资源与工具
3.1 电子书与文档
许多硬件编程相关的电子书和文档可以免费获取,如《Arduino编程从入门到精通》、《Raspberry Pi编程实战》等。这些资源可以帮助您在业余时间进行学习。
3.2 论坛与社区
加入硬件编程相关的论坛和社区,如电子发烧友论坛、树莓派论坛等,可以与同行交流学习心得,解决编程中的问题。
3.3 开发板与模块
购买一些入门级的开发板和模块,如Arduino Uno、Raspberry Pi 3等,可以帮助您更好地理解硬件编程。
四、学习建议
4.1 由浅入深
学习硬件编程应遵循由浅入深的原则,先从简单的电路、编程语言开始,逐步学习复杂的硬件编程技术。
4.2 实践为主
硬件编程是一门实践性很强的技术,应注重实践操作,多动手、多尝试。
4.3 持之以恒
硬件编程的学习需要时间和耐心,只有持之以恒地学习,才能在硬件编程领域取得进步。
通过以上一站式在线教程与课程指南,相信您能够轻松入门硬件编程,开启您的技术之旅。
